Giant tortoises return to Galápagos island after nearly 200 years

A group of giant tortoise hatchlings is being released into the lush vegetation of Española Island, marking their return after nearly 200 years of absence.

In 2023, a total of 1,500 giant tortoise hatchlings were released into their native habitat, marking a pivotal moment in conservation efforts. This project is part of a broader strategy to revive the tortoise population, which had been decimated due to human activity and introduced species that disrupted their natural environment. Study reveals pesticides may drastically shorten fish lifespans

A group of scientists conducts research on fish populations in a freshwater environment, examining the effects of pesticides on their lifespans.

In the study, researchers examined the impact of commonly used pesticides on fish populations in freshwater environments. They discovered that fish exposed to these chemicals exhibited a marked decrease in lifespan, with some species showing reductions of up to 50%.
